Action item from the Driftwatch postmortem: nightly cron on the Pellmore batch hosts drifted ~14 minutes over three weeks due to an unsynced clock source on two nodes. Fix shipped; all hosts now sync against the internal time pool. Support: if a customer reports late batch output, check host clock offset before escalating. Alerting thresholds were tightened so drift pages us before jobs slip. The new sync and alert constants are set as follows.

tuning table, kawep-tawif:
CAPS = {
    "olidor": 80,
    "belion": 7,
    "quenys": 225,
    "druox": 839,
    "fraath": 482,
}

### Restarting the Tour Sync Worker — EchoDocent

If exhibit audio tracks fail to load in the EchoDocent app, restart the tour sync worker and confirm the manifest endpoint returns a 200. Plugin builds must target manifest schema v4 or later. Before running the restart script, export the credentials for the internal asset service, beginning with the key shown below.

app token of fajop-fahif = qvz4-AnML

Context: Ardenfell line margins slipped three points over two quarters. Drivers: input steel costs, aggressive discounting at the Westmoor branch, and a stale price book. Proposal: uplift list prices four percent, tighten discount authority to regional level, sunset the two lowest-margin SKUs. Risk: volume loss at Halverton accounts, estimated under two percent. Decision requested at Thursday's review. Modelling assumptions are in the appendix pack. The commercial reasoning leadership wants kept close is noted directly below.

board note of tajop-yajof: The finance team signed off on a budget of $77.6 million for Project Pramir.

Deploy step 3 — blue-green cutover (Marrowfield billing worker). Spin up the green pool, let it drain the shadow queue for ten minutes, then shift traffic in 25% increments. If invoice error counts rise, revert to blue immediately. Green instances will only pull the release image once it is signed with the key below.

rollout seal: bky3_4aa